Trichloroisocyanuric Acid 90% TCCA
https://cleverpathway.in/update/trichloroisocyanuric-acid-90-tcca/3597189Trichloroisocyanuric Acid (TCCA) 90% is a highly concentrated, slow-release chlorine source used primarily for industrial-grade disinfection, sanitization, and bleaching. It is widely used to maintain swimming pools, treat municipal drinking water, sanitize aquaculture systems, and bleach textiles.

Divinylbenzene (DVB)
https://cleverpathway.in/update/divinylbenzene-dvb/3596123Divinylbenzene (DVB) is a highly reactive aromatic monomer primarily utilized as a vital cross-linking agent in polymer chemistry. By binding polymer chains together, DVB drastically improves a material's mechanical strength, thermal stability, and resistance to wear, heat, and chemicals
